Adult Care Home Community Advisory Committee—Appointment Discussion <br /> The Board considered an appointment to the Adult Care Home Community Advisory Committee. <br /> BACKGROUND: The Adult Care Home Community Advisory Committee works to maintain the <br /> intent of the Adult Care Home Residents' Bill of Rights for those residing in licensed adult care <br /> homes. The members of this committee also promote community involvement and cooperation <br /> with these homes to ensure quality care for the elderly and disabled adults. <br /> The Board of County Commissioners appoints all ten (10) members. <br /> REMINDER: As of July 1, 2017, House Bill 248 was adopted in the North Carolina General <br /> Assembly regarding the training period for pending members of the"Adult Care Home Community <br /> Advisory Committee and Nursing Home Community Advisory Committee". Applicants will be <br /> selected from the County "Applicant Interest List" for a condensed training, and if the applicant <br /> successfully completes the training, the individual would be recommended for appointment. <br /> Therefore, when an applicant is recommended for appointment, it would initially be for a one year <br /> preliminary term and the training will have already been completed. <br /> The following individual is recommended for Board consideration: <br /> NAME POSITION TYPE OF EXPIRATION <br /> DESCRIPTION APPOINTMENT DATE <br /> TERM <br /> Jacqulyn At-Large Partial Term 03/31/2024 <br /> Pod er <br /> SPECIAL NOTATION: None of the other applicants have completed the mandatory pre- <br /> appointment training, and are therefore not eligible for appointment at this time. <br />
